2025724· Gypsum, also known as calcium sulfate hydrate, is a naturally occurring mineral found in layers of sedimentary rock all over the world. It is formed by the evaporation and replenishment of waters containing calcium and sulfates. Gypsum mining typically involves several types of equipment to efficiently extract and process the mineral. Here’s a list of some common equipment used in gypsum mining: Drilling Rigs: Used for drilling holes to place explosives or as part of the extraction process. how to process gypsum ore? Processing gypsum ore involves several key steps to ensure it is converted into a usable product such as plaster or wallboard. Here is a general outline of the process: Extraction and Mining: Gypsum ore is typically extracted from quarries or mines. This involves drilling, blasting, and then collecting the ore.

2024123· Mining gypsum can lead to water contamination due to runoff from mining sites. Recycling gypsum, on the other hand, eliminates the need for such mining activities, helping prevent the pollution of local water sources.
